Blue Island - Hospital Inpatient
Hospital inpatient alcohol and/or drug treatment for drug and alcohol addiction is occasionally needed for people who have particular health-related problems associated with their drug abuse, as does sometimes occur with certain types of withdrawal or for persons whose physical or mental state is compromised by their addiction. Hospital inpatient drug treatment in Blue Island, IL. for drug and alcohol issues is occasionally also needed for men and women who have co-occurring mental health illness and will need extensive rehabilitation services which might not be available in a different rehab. Individuals who want to receive a drug assisted drug detox, which is frequently the case with individuals who are addicted to opiates like heroin and prescription pain relievers, may also choose to receive this kind of rehabilitation in a Blue Island, IL. hospital inpatient drug detoxification facility.
